Transfers of Mortgaged Property. In connection with the transfer, or prospective transfer, of title to a Mortgaged Property, Xxxxxx Xxx shall accelerate the maturity of the related Mortgage Loan where such Mortgage Loan contains a “due-on-sale” clause permitting acceleration under such a circumstance; provided, however, that Xxxxxx Mae shall not be required to accelerate the maturity of the Mortgage Loan pursuant to the “due-on-sale” clause if Xxxxxx Xxx is restricted, or reasonably believes that it is restricted, by law from accelerating such Mortgage Loan, for any reason whatever. In the event that, for any reason, Xxxxxx Mae cannot accelerate the maturity of a Mortgage Loan upon the transfer, or prospective transfer, of title to the underlying Mortgaged Property, Xxxxxx Xxx may enter into a transaction by which the obligor is released from liability on the related Mortgage Loan and the transferee assumes such liability; provided, however, that no such transaction shall (i) be entered into which would not have been entered into had the Mortgage Loan been held in Xxxxxx Mae’s own portfolio or (ii) provide for reduction of the Mortgage Interest Rate.
